Jokowi Tours Indonesia to Boost PSI, Secure Gibran's VP Position, Analyst Says
JAKARTA, KOMPAS.com — Adi Prayitno, a social and political science lecturer at UIN Syarif Hidayatullah Jakarta, believes President Joko Widodo’s return to the field is aimed at securing votes for the Indonesian Solidarity Party (PSI) and Gibran Rakabuming Raka’s position as vice-president.
“I lean towards the consolidation of President Jokowi’s political forces to associate with PSI and Gibran Rakabuming Raka,” Adi said during a Satu Meja The Forum Kompas TV event on Wednesday, 28 May 2026.
Adi stated that Jokowi is now closely linked with PSI, especially since its chairman is his youngest son, Kaesang Pangarep.
According to Adi, Jokowi hopes the field visits directed towards PSI and Gibran will have a positive effect.
“President Jokowi consistently states that Prabowo-Gibran will serve two terms until 2034. Indeed, in this context, Jokowi’s spin is quite convincing,” he added.
Previously reported, Jokowi has stated he is now healthy and ready to accept invitations from communities across various regions.
This was communicated when Jokowi responded to journalists’ questions about his planned tour with PSI and Projo at his residence in Sumber, Banjarsari, Solo, Central Java, on Monday, 24 May 2026.
PSI DPP Chairman Bestari Barus said Jokowi will soon visit several areas, including Lampung, East Nusa Tenggara, and West Java.
“His visits to Lampung, East Nusa Tenggara, and West Java have been confirmed. Soon,” Bestari said when confirmed by Kompas.com on Wednesday, 27 May 2026.
According to Bestari, Jokowi’s visits aim to fulfil public invitations and meet PSI officials in the regions.
